// VRAMSCOPE_SAMPLE_INTERVAL_MS
// Polling interval for the Vramscope GPU memory profiler.
// Do not lower below 50ms on shared hosts — the Kestrelbox
// driver serializes queries and inference latency spikes.
// If on-call sees gaps in the heap timeline, check the
// profiler sidecar first, not this constant.
// The build that validated this value is recorded below.

build token for tajeg-bajep: htk14_409ba9df6b8acb

Attendees: Dren, Okafor-Lyle, Sem. Apologies: Vantrell.

1. Current programme (TideStar Points) deemed loss-making; redemption liability up 14%.
2. Agreed: sunset TideStar by Q3, migrate members to tiered model.
3. Finance to remodel breakage assumptions by month-end.
4. Marketing budget capped pending new forecast.
5. Legal reviewing terms-change notice requirements.

Next meeting in four weeks. Finance team should review the restructuring assumptions carefully, as the confidential planning note appended below sets out the targets.

confidential, yafof-tawef: The finance team signed off on a budget of $34.3 million for Project Zorox. The renewal with Aldethax Freight closes at $12.7 million a year, 10 percent below the last contract.

Subject: Badge migration — action for team assistants

Hi all,

The switch to the new Keyhaven readers happens this Friday evening. Old badges stop working at 18:00 sharp. Please collect replacement badges for your teams from the front desk by Thursday. Anyone caught out over the weekend can use the interim door code below.

door code, tagep-yahaf: bdg-MXKGXI-35155284

Ticket VAULT-LOCK (Glimmerforge CI). Vault on agent pool B refuses unseal: token validation fails due to clock skew — agents drifted ~340s after NTP misconfig. Skew now corrected; vault remains locked from repeated failed attempts. Security review needed before manual unseal. Per the Harrowgate break-glass procedure, manual unseal of the sealed node requires the recovery passphrase below:

recovery phrase for fajeg-kawep: druix-gorius-briax-ulaeth-fraox-lammir-pelox-jormir-pelwyn-julir